Michael Anaba inspires Black Satellites to thrash Mpilo FC in friendly

Midfielder Michael Anaba scored a goal and provided two assists as Ghana’s Under-20 side thrashed lower side Mpilo FC 4-0 in a friendly on Wednesday.

The Asante Kotoko enforcer who was handed a late call-up into the team last weekend combined effectively at the heart of midfield in a game which was totally dominated by the Black Satellites.

Medeama SC’s Jacob Apau, Armah Ashitey and Latvia-based Baffour Gyawu were the other goal scorers.

Stop-gap coach Maxwell Konadu and his backroom staff have been assessing the players ahead of the 2013 African Youth qualifier against Uganda next weekend.

Their next friendly will be against another lower division side Proud United on Friday before they travel to Akyim Techiman to face Istanbul FC
